Event Description
According to the literature, a study compared outcomes of hepatocellular carcinoma patients with type 2 diabetes mellitus treated with laparoscopic versus open liver resection between (b)(6) 2014 and (b)(6) 2017.In the laparoscopic group, ligasure or a competitor device were used to transect the liver parenchyma.There were a total of 230 patients in the study with 101 in the laparoscopic group and 129 in the open group.Complications in the laparoscopic group included biliary fistula and abdominal infection.Interventions were not reported.
